Buffalo Bills coach Sean McDermott’s recent comment during a press appearance seemed to hint at his clash with former player Stefon Diggs, who was traded to the Houston Texans. Bills general manager Brandon Beane suggested that salary cap constraints played a role in trading Diggs, echoing rumors of discord between him and the team. Diggs had incidents of confrontations with teammates and staff, with a reputation for being self-centered and demanding with his playing time. McDermott’s remarks on the 2024 Bills’ chemistry were seen as a veiled reference to Diggs.
When asked about the positive impact of having many new faces on the team, McDermott expressed his enthusiasm for the synergy they’ve brought. He noted that everyone seems focused and committed, despite the distractions that can arise during the spring season. McDermott appreciates the team’s collective effort and unselfish attitude, which he believes is a key strength. The Bills may have lost some star players like Diggs, but McDermott believes that the team’s unselfish approach could lead to a more cohesive and productive offense. The focus during the minicamp is on working together and putting the team first.
